With the reform of the medical and health system entering a critical period,public hospitals have also exposed new risks and challenges in economic operation.As an important means of hospital standardized management,internal control can better prevent and resolve the risk of hospital economic operation and ensure the sustainable operation of the hospital.By interpreting the requirements of current national policies on hospital internal control,it analyzes the functional positioning of financial and accounting supervision in hospital internal control,shares the internal control implementation path of sample hospitals from the perspective of financial and accounting supervision,and puts forward suggestions on strengthening internal control construction of public hospitals in the new era,in order to lay a good foundation for the high-quality development of hospitals.

<p><b>OBJECTIVE</b>To explore the relation between genetic polymorphisms of NQO1, GSTT1 and risks of chronic benzene poisoning (BP).</p><p><b>METHODS</b>A case-control study was conducted. 152 BP patients and 152 workers occupationally exposed to benzene without poisoning manifestations were investigated. Polymerase chain reaction (PCR), denaturing high-performance liquid chromatography(DHPLC) and sequencing were used to detect the single nucleotide polymorphisms(SNPs) of the promoter and complete coding-region of NQO1 gene. Multiple PCR was used to detect GSTT1 genotype.</p><p><b>RESULTS</b>In smoking population, there was 7.73-fold (95% CI: 1.71-34.97, P = 0.010) of risk in BP subjects carrying NQO1c. 609 T/T genotype, compared with those carrying C/C and C/T. genotype. In drinking population, the individuals carrying the 6th extron of NQO1c. 609 T/T homozygote genotype had a 11.00-fold(95% CI: 1.89-63.83, P = 0.005) risk of BP compared to those with NQO1c. 609 C/T and C/C genotypes.</p><p><b>CONCLUSION</b>The subjects carrying NQO1c. 609 T/T genotype and together with the habit of smoking or drinking may be more susceptible to BP.</p>
